Career Path:

  • Environmental Compliance Specialist: Ensure the organisation complies with local, state, and federal environmental regulations.
  • Health and Safety Specialist: Identify and evaluate workplace hazards and implement safety programs to prevent accidents and injuries.
  • Hazardous Materials Technician: Manage and respond to hazardous material spills, perform site assessments, and monitor hazardous waste storage.
  • Environmental Engineer: Design and develop solutions to environmental problems, such as pollution and waste disposal, and ensure compliance with environmental regulations.
  • Safety Coordinator: Implement safety programs, conduct safety training, and evaluate workplace hazards to prevent accidents and injuries.
  • Industrial Hygienist: Identify and evaluate workplace hazards, such as chemical and physical agents, and develop control measures to minimise exposure and protect employees' health.
  • Emergency Management Director: Develop and coordinate emergency plans and responses, conduct training and drills, and ensure compliance with government regulations.
